Severe thunderstorm watch issued for NYC; storms could bring gusty winds, hail
News 12 meteorologists are tracking storms that are moving across the tri-state area this evening.
The National Weather Service has issued a severe thunderstorm watch for New York City through 8 p.m. Sunday.
A severe thunderstorm warning was also issued for Brooklyn and part of the Bronx through 7:45 p.m. Gusty winds and hail are possible.

Some storm cells began popping up across the region this afternoon. They were packing the chance for damaging, gusty winds, downpours, small hail and lightning.
Conditions were expected to dry out after sunset, with clear skies overnight.
